My employer changed our pension plans again recently, it seems to be on a two year cycle, and in addition to the reduction in future pension accruals we now have the chance to take our pension as a lump sum,
Effective Oct 1st these lump sum values jumped by ~10% as result of an interest rate reduction. I don't expect interest rates to remain at their current lows or reduce further - in fact both Bernacke and Geinther have cautioned the US to expect rates to start creeping upward in 2013 - so I need to cash out my pension before Sept 30th of 2013 when the amounts will updated again.
The ideal scenario will be to secure a new job with an employer I trust (boy, will that be a change!), retire from my present position, and then invest the lump sum until my *permanent* retirement in another 9 to 12 years.
What Federally determined interest rate is used by pension plans for this value calculation, and where is it published?
